April 16, 2022 (MLN): Amid raising grave concerns of federal employees over PM Muhammad Shehbaz Sharif’s decision to impose a six-day workweek, the government is likely to reverse its decision right after Eid-ul-Fitar.

PM had decided to make Saturday a workday because of having fewer working hours in Ramadan ul Mubarak and Eid holidays, Miftah Ismail, the former Finance Minister said in a Tweet on Saturday.

“I will request him to relook at this decision post Eid. I am hopeful,” he added.
